Elrond Peredhil
as portrayed by Hugo Weaving
Once again, I had not expected this to be the next Sim I completed (poor Yavanna, languishing in Sim limbo until my Muse is kind enough to think of her). As a rule, I do not do requests (except for my family and friends), but in this case, a recent suggestion by a visitor to the site happened to coincide with what I had already had in mind to do. There were three problems I encountered:
1. Choosing a particular outfit of the many he had for the clothing skin. I settled on this one because it promised to be the simplest to render -- but I should have known better. The white passementerie was drawn entirely freehand, and although the designs themselves weren't exceptionally difficult, determining the proper placement of the figures on the sleeves with this particular body mesh proved to be extraordinarily difficult.
2. Finding a suitable photograph to use as the basis for his face. In the search, I found that while there are many pictures of Hugo Weaving as Elrond, many of those you can find on the internet or in magazines are variations of the same six or seven images. Moreover, in most of them, the angle of the shot is unsuitable, the shadows and/or coloring are abysmal, and he's either scowling, has his mouth open, or both. It seems, in fact, that Mr. Weaving's "resting" expression is something of a scowl, because of prominent lines around his mouth and eyes and because of the set of his eyes and the subsequent appearance of his eyebrows. Once I found a reasonably appropriate photograph, I was able to redraw certain aspects of the face to remove the "perma-scowl," but then found that the head mesh I had made, which used a standard proportion to the male Sim jaw and chin, needed to be narrowed and slightly lengthened to provide a proper appearance for Elrond.
3. The circlet. Having made a few of these things for other Sim LotR characters, I was beginning to get the hang of it, but I wanted this to look unique, not merely like a re-use of the others. It took rather a bit of work, but I'm pleased with the results.
